Resultados da pesquisa a pedido "git-rebase"
Como dividir cada commit por arquivo?
Eu sei como dividir manualmente uma confirmação usandogit rebase -i, mas como posso dividir automaticamente todas as confirmações em uma ramificação por arquivo? Por exemplo, confirmarA modificado 3 arquivos, f1, f2 e f3. Após a divisão, existem ...
A rebase do Git falha: 'Suas alterações locais nos seguintes arquivos seriam substituídas por mesclagem'. Não há alterações locais?
Aqui está a minha transcrição de tentar mesclar meu ramo de correções de bugs no meu ramo mestre em preparação para enviá-lo a montante. Ocorreram algumas alterações de upstream no master desde que o ramo de correção de bugs foi criado, e agora ...
Revertendo uma rebase interativa do git
Após concluir uma ramificação de recurso, durante umgit rebase -i Eu removi acidentalmente todos os meus commits. Não tenho muita certeza, mas suspeito que, em vez de esmagar meus commits, substituí a entrada inteira por uma mensagem ...
Quando o git rebasing dois ramos com um histórico compartilhado, existe uma maneira fácil de manter o histórico comum?
Suponha que tenhamos o seguinte gráfico de revisão: A-X-Z--B \ \-C com A precedendo B e C. Suponhamos que eu refiz A novamente do upstream, criando um novo commit A * e depois refizemos B e C em A *. O gráfico de revisão resultante é o ...
Como evitar que o git rebase mate a consolidação de mesclagem?
Dado o seguintegit history: C-I origin/master / A-B-F-G-H master \ / D-E branch-bQuero refazer meu localmaster ramificação em cima deorigin/master, mas quero preservar a consolidação de mesclagemG. Quando tentei simplesmente fazer umgit ...
Remova um commit antigo do Git de um ramo sem usar um patch reverso? [duplicado
Esta pergunta já tem uma resposta aqui: Eliminar confirma de uma filial no Git [/questions/1338728/delete-commits-from-a-branch-in-git] 27 respostas Eu tenho um ramo mestre como este .. A -- B -- C -- D -- E -- HEAD Existe algum comando que ...
Como evitar muitos conflitos de git quando o git rebasing muitos commits?
Story: no meio de um projeto, meu colega criou uma nova filial a partir demestr e começou a fazer seu pesado trabalho de re-fatoração. Eu criei minha filial a partir demestr e começou a fazer coisas novas na página. Estamos comprometendo-nos ...
Puxe, rebase, empurre, em um comando (ou apenas alguns)
Ao usar o Git, geralmente me vejo fazendo o seguinte ao trabalhar nomaster: # work work work... $ git checkout -b temp $ git commit -a -m 'more work done' $ git checkout master $ git pull origin master # turns out master was updated since my ...
Drop commit antigo: `git rebase` causa conflitos de mesclagem
Infelizmente, verificamos acidentalmente um arquivo binário grande há algum tempo e até hoje ninguém percebeu. Agora quero descartar esse commit e ter o histórico restante como está. Conheço as advertências sobre a mudança do histórico ...
GIT Rebase Fatal em vários arquivos binários de 0,5 GB
[Esta questão é essencialmente reaberturagit crash durante rebase que nunca teve uma resposta]Eu estou tentando fazer um rebase da minha ramificação 'sec...